20 // range insert
21
22 #include <string>
23 #include <iterator>
24 #include <algorithm>
25 #include <unordered_set>
26 #include <testsuite_hooks.h>
27
28 void test01()
29 {
30 typedef std::unordered_set<std::string> Set;
31 Set s;
32 VERIFY(s.empty());
33
34 const int N = 10;
35 const std::string A[N] = { "red", "green", "blue", "violet", "cyan",
36 "magenta", "yellow", "orange", "pink", "gray" };
37
38 s.insert(A+0, A+N);
39 VERIFY(s.size() == static_cast<unsigned int>(N));
40 VERIFY(std::distance(s.begin(), s.end()) == N);
41
42 for (int i = 0; i < N; ++i) {
43 std::string str = A[i];
44 Set::iterator it = std::find(s.begin(), s.end(), str);
45 VERIFY(it != s.end());
46 }
47 }
48
49 void test02()
50 {
51 typedef std::unordered_set<int> Set;
52 Set s;
53 VERIFY(s.empty());
54
55 const int N = 8;
56 const int A[N] = { 3, 7, 4, 8, 2, 4, 6, 7 };
57
58 s.insert(A+0, A+N);
59 VERIFY(s.size() == 6);
60 VERIFY(std::distance(s.begin(), s.end()) == 6);
61
62 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 2) == 1);
63 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 3) == 1);
64 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 4) == 1);
65 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 6) == 1);
66 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 7) == 1);
67 VERIFY(std::count(s.begin(), s.end(), 8) == 1);
68 }
69
70 int main()
71 {
72 test01();
73 test02();
74 return 0;
75 }
